Runbook — Loan Pieces, Leg 3

Quick one for the driver's coordinator: the two crates from the Ashwell Loan head out Thursday morning to the Pellam Arts Hall. Soft straps only, no stacking, and keep the van under climate mode the whole way. Brief your driver verbally, not over radio. The confidential hand-over line for the courier follows below.

courier memo of yajof-yawep: the ulaix silath courier leaves the casax ledger at gate 3093 under passcode 598820

Plugin authors: if your transcode jobs on the Fernwheel farm stall after an account lockout, re-register your plugin through the Fernwheel recovery portal. Job history is preserved for 14 days. Authentication state resets on recovery, so cached tokens must be discarded. To complete re-registration, enter the passphrase shown below when prompted.

recovery phrase for tafop-tagef: casdor-ulair-norys-druion-sorius-jorael-ralwyn

Changelog — DigestForge scheduler, 2024-09-03. Rotated the batch-signing credential used by the digest scheduler when it hands jobs to the Mailloom dispatcher. Old credential expired per the quarterly policy; revoked same day. All queued digest batches were re-signed and replayed — no duplicates sent. New hires: the scheduler rejects any batch signed with a retired credential, so never copy key material from old runbooks. Current credential follows.

deploy key for hahof-tagep: bky6_YcdejG

Capacity check-in on the Inkrelay spooler service, mostly for your security sign-off. Print volume from the Osterfeld office doubled after the forms migration, and we're planning to bump the pod count rather than raise per-job limits — raising limits would widen the blast radius of a malicious oversized job, which I know you'd flag. Rate limiting stays per-tenant, and the quarantine path for unsigned payloads is untouched. Memory headroom sits around 35% at peak. For reference in your review, the current caps and thresholds are these.

constants for kaduf-tafop:
QUOTAS = {
    "holwyn": 877,
    "pelox": 887,
    "zorath": 371,
    "ralir": 836,
    "juldor": 266,
}